Protein Variants | Comment | Organism |
---|---|---|
D137A | highly conserved residue in acyltransferases, mutation does not result in a significant decrease of activity | Acinetobacter baylyi |
G138A | highly conserved residue in acyltransferases, mutation does not result in a significant decrease of activity | Acinetobacter baylyi |
H132L | highly conserved residue in acyltransferases, mutation results in strongly decreased activity | Acinetobacter baylyi |
H132L/H133L | highly conserved residues in acyltransferases | Acinetobacter baylyi |
H133L | highly conserved residue in acyltransferases, residue essential for catalytic activity | Acinetobacter baylyi |
